#388270 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#388270 is composed of 22% red, 51% green and 43.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 13.8%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 165.4 degrees, a saturation of 39.8% and a lightness of 36.5%. #388270 color hex could be obtained by blending #70ffe0 with #000500.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

● #388270 color description : Dark moderate cyan.
#388270 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#388270 has RGB values of R:56, G:130, B:112 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0, Y:0.14,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 3703408.
